Re: Summer'12 Device Program
Can you explain this?
The devices will be distributed through 4 activities: 1- 25 devices for the maemo.org Coding Competition. 2- 25 devices for the maemo.org Community Awards. 3- 25 devices for existing community apps being published at the Nokia Store. 4- 25 devices for Qt 5 mobile projects. I understand point 1 and 4, but: Point 2- What means "maemo.org Community Awards"? Point 3- If I put an existing app to nokia store (like my last.fm radio), I'm automatically in? |
Re: Summer'12 Device Program
New apps @ store: We could make a wiki page, each participant can point to one application that is out in the wild and not in Nokia Store and write a small text describing it. Then we could form a commitee that will decide about usefulness/innovation/difficulty/interface and give a grade for each one of these aspects. The average (or weighted average) can be used to determine who gets a device and who doesn't.
Qt5 mobile projects: Is there a special goal that Nokia/QtProject want to achieve with this activity? Are there any special new features in Qt5 that developers should be encouraged to use? If yes these should be stated clearly and made a prerequisite. If not, seeing that updates and ports are probably being downplayed in the maemo coding competition this year maybe it's a good idea to give the awards to porting Qt4 applications to Qt5.
